  • Publication number: 20230406353
    Abstract: System and techniques for vehicle operation safety model (VOSM) grade measurement are described herein. A data set of parameter measurements-defined by the VOSM-of multiple vehicles are obtained. A statistical value is then derived from a portion of the parameter measurements. A measurement from a subject vehicle is obtained that corresponds to the portion of the parameter measurements from which the statistical value was derived. The measurement is then compared to the statistical value to produce a safety grade for the subject vehicle.

  • Publication number: 20230410487
    Abstract: Performing online learning for a model to detect unseen actions in an action recognition system is disclosed. The method includes extracting semantic features in a semantic domain from semantic action labels, transforming the semantic features from the semantic domain into mixed features in a mixed domain, and storing the mixed features in a feature database. The method further includes extracting visual features in a visual domain from a video stream and determining if the visual features indicate an unseen action in the video stream. If no unseen action is determined, applying an offline classification model to the visual features to identify seen actions, assigning identifiers to the identified seen actions, transforming the visual features from the visual domain into mixed features in the mixed domain, and storing the mixed features and seen action identifiers in the feature database.

  • Publication number: 20230366869
    Abstract: A Hydrophilic-Lipophilic Deviation theory-based method is provided to prepare representative degassed oil with equivalent minimum miscible pressure to live oil. The method can reduce the number of trial and error type experiments during the representative degassed oil preparation process by measuring the MMP and EACN for dead and live oil. The representative degassed oil formulation could be easily predicted after determining the required MMP and EACN values. The prepared oil can reflect the key mechanism of multiple contact miscible mechanism in the process of gas flooding more accurately. It allows experiments that are inconvenient to use live oil to consider the mechanism of multiple contact miscibility easily.

  • Publication number: 20230206612
    Abstract: Disclosed herein are systems, methods, and devices for using adaptive learning to identify objects. An object-identifying device performs a first object identification based on one or more features of a first modality of an object retrieved from an image frame including the object and a first database including first modality identification features. A second object identification is performed based on one or more features of a second modality of the object retrieved from the image frame and a second database including second modality identification features. The second database is updated by adaptively learning a new second modality identification feature according to a first identification result of the first object identification. The second object identification is trained with the updated second database and determines a final identification result by integrating a first identification result of the first object identification and a second identification result of the second object identification.

  • Patent number: 11668191
    Abstract: A device for testing the three-phase saturation of oil, gas and water in a high-temperature and high-pressure planar model includes a displacement pump, a confining pressure pump, a back pressure pump, containers, a planar model system, a data acquisition system, a back pressure valve and an oil-gas separator. The planar model system includes a planar model, an autoclave body, a heating temperature-controlling system, a Y-axis direction stepping motor, a X-axis direction stepping motor and an acoustoelectric detector.

  • Publication number: 20230099872
    Abstract: A system for correlating image data includes a memory configured to store a sequence of images of a sample. The system also includes a processor operatively coupled to the memory and configured to crop a first pair of images to specify a region of interest in the first pair of images, where at least one image in the pair of images is from the sequence of images. The processor is also configured to calculate, using a first convolutional neural network, a displacement field for the first pair of images. The processor is also configured to calculate, using a second convolutional neural network, a strain field for the first pair of images. The processor is further configured to determine an amount of displacement or deformation of the sample based at least in part on the displacement field and the strain field.

  • Publication number: 20220357813
    Abstract: A touch sensor having a visible area and a peripheral area at least on one side of the visible area includes a substrate, a touch electrode layer, and peripheral traces. The touch electrode layer is disposed on a surface of the substrate and includes touch electrodes corresponding to the visible area. The peripheral traces are disposed on the surface of the substrate and corresponding to the peripheral area. The peripheral traces are respectively electrically connected to the touch electrodes. Each of the peripheral traces includes a matrix and metal nanowires distributed in the matrix. A line width of each of the peripheral traces is more than or equal to 6 ?m and less than or equal to 12 ?m, and a line spacing of any adjacent peripheral traces of the peripheral traces is more than or equal to 6 ?m and less than or equal to 12 ?m.

  • Publication number: 20220355387
    Abstract: A system for fabricating coded lenses includes a cutting tool configured to controllably cut a workpiece at a specified position-dependent depth while traversing a surface of the workpiece along a specified two-dimensional path. A signal generator is operative to generate a signal for controlling fabrication of a coded lens from the workpiece. A vibration tool is operative to ultrasonically vibrate the cutting tool for cutting of gratings on the workpiece.

  • Patent number: 11487542
    Abstract: Instruction cache behavior and branch prediction are used to improve the functionality of a computing device by profiling branching instructions in an instruction cache to identify likelihoods of proceeding to a plurality of targets from the branching instructions; identifying a hot path in the instruction cache based on the identified likelihoods; and rearranging the plurality of targets relative to one another and associated branching instructions so that a first branching instruction that has a higher likelihood of proceeding to a first hot target than to a first cold target and that previously flowed to the first cold target and jumped to the first hot target instead flows to the first hot target and jumps to the first cold target.

  • Publication number: 20220292867
    Abstract: Systems, methods, apparatuses, and computer program products to provide stochastic trajectory prediction using social graph networks. An operation may comprise determining a first feature vector describing destination features of a first person depicted in an image, generating a directed graph for the image based on all people depicted in the image, determining, for the first person, a second feature vector based on the directed graph and the destination features, sampling a value of a latent variable from a learned prior distribution, the latent variable to correspond to a first time interval, and generating, based on the sampled value and the feature vectors by a hierarchical long short-term memory (LSTM) executing on a processor, an output vector comprising a direction of movement and a speed of the direction of movement of the first person at a second time interval, subsequent to the first time interval.

  • Patent number: 11435863
    Abstract: A touch sensor having a visible area and a peripheral area on at least one side of the visible area includes a substrate, a metal nanowire layer, and a metal layer. The metal nanowire layer is disposed on the substrate and has a first portion corresponding to the visible area and a second portion corresponding to the peripheral area. The metal layer is disposed on the substrate and corresponding to the peripheral area, in which a portion of the metal layer overlaps and contacts at least a portion of the second portion of the metal nanowire layer, such that an overlapping region is formed, a contact area of the overlapping region is between 0.09 mm2 and 1.20 mm2, and a contact impedance of the overlapping region is less than 50?.
